remio is a local-first productivity agent that turns your files, meetings, emails, and web research into finished work. Everdent built it to capture webpages, Slack messages, Gmail and Outlook mail, local folders, and meeting recordings into one searchable knowledge base stored on your device. You ask questions across that material and get cited answers grounded in your own context.

Where general AI agents start from a blank chat, remio keeps feeding them the project files, call transcripts, and saved pages you already collected. It also outputs native PowerPoint decks and spreadsheet work grounded in that context, not just chat replies. The product's own comparison table positions remio against generic agents, presentation-only tools, and local note apps on continuous context and local data control.

Desktop support targets Windows 10+ (x64) and Apple silicon Macs, with iOS and Android apps that sync back to the desktop client. Product managers, engineers, sales teams, and students each get dedicated workflow pages for sprint planning, technical docs, proposals, and lecture notes. The mobile app requires the desktop app to function.

The workspace bundles 30+ AI models, 40+ connectors including Google Drive and Microsoft 365, and 29+ built-in skills for research, writing, and presentations. Meeting recording and transcription stay unlimited on every plan without adding a bot to calls. A BYOK plan routes AI requests through your own API keys from OpenAI, Google, Anthropic, X-AI, or Open Router.

FAQs:

What is remio?

remio is a local-first productivity agent from Everdent that captures webpages, files, meetings, emails, and Slack messages into a searchable knowledge base on your device. You can ask remio questions across that material, get cited answers, and generate deliverables like PowerPoint decks and research reports.

What platforms does remio support?

remio's desktop app runs on Windows 10+ (x64) and Apple silicon Macs. iOS and Android mobile apps handle notes, voice memos, meeting recording, and document capture, but remio states the mobile app requires the desktop client. Items captured on mobile sync to the desktop app.

Is remio free to use?

Yes. remio's Free plan costs $0 per month and includes 500 AI credits, unlimited webpage capture, unlimited local file parsing, Slack, Gmail and Outlook integration, and the mobile app. Paid Pro, Plus, and Max plans add more monthly credits, premium LLM access, and multi-device sync.

Does remio require a meeting bot?

No. remio records and transcribes online and offline meetings without inviting a bot to the call. Recording and transcription are unlimited on every plan, and remio can merge your in-meeting notes with transcripts for AI summaries and speaker identification.

What integrations does remio support?

remio lists 40+ connectors, including Google Drive, Gmail, Microsoft 365, Slack, GitHub, and WeChat Assistant. It also offers a Chrome extension for webpage capture and indexes local folders on desktop without uploading files to the cloud.

How does remio handle data privacy?

remio keeps core data, search, indexing, recording, and transcription on your device by default. Cloud models power features like Ask remio when you are online, and paid plans include BYOK options so requests can run through your own OpenAI, Google, Anthropic, X-AI, or Open Router API keys.

What is the BYOK plan on remio?

remio's BYOK (Bring Your Own Key) plan costs $14.9 per month and lets you connect your own API keys and base URL for AI tasks. remio supports keys from OpenAI, Google Gemini, Anthropic, X-AI, and Open Router, with 500 monthly remio credits for non-LLM features.
